About Martyn K. Robinson
Martyn K. Robinson is a scholar working on Immunology and Allergy, Immunology and Hematology, having authored 46 papers that have together received 2.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cell Adhesion Molecules Research (24 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(8 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ology and Allergy (722 citations), Immunology (795 citations) and Hematology (261 citations). Martyn K. Robinson has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and China. Frequent co-authors include Paul E. Stephens, Susan Ortlepp, Andrew Nesbitt, Chris Pászty, Marianne Bergin, Roly Foulkes, Sue Stephens, Tim Bourne, Derek Brown and Gianluca Fossati. Their work appears in journals such as Nucleic Acids Research, Journal of Biological Chemistry and The Journal of Cell Biology.
